Hi Alan, I’m glad you love the idea. Please check my responses below to address your questions. a)Pocketcloud can back up multiple docks at the same time. Currently, it only supports backup and does not support synchronization. You can selectively back up. In the future, we will evaluate the demand for synchronization functions to determine whether synchronization functions need to be added. b)PocketCloud's mobile app supports local use, so even without support from the device manufacturer, you can use all functions except remote access. Initializing PocketCloud, has two options: 1. Use the mobile app to configure 2.Connect pocketcloud to the dock and use the Windows application to configure through the IP address of the wired network. c)Except for remote access, all functions of Pocketcloud are used locally. d)Encrypted space: Asymmetric encryption of files. Even if the m.2 is removed, it cannot be read without the password. e)PocketCloud can be connected to a computer using the USB-C port as a normal USB storage device. Hi Adam, great questions! SSD Compatibility: PocketCloud supports 2280 SSDs and is compatible with both PCIe 3.0 & 4.0. However, due to its ARM architecture, speeds will be limited to PCIe 3.0 performance. NAS & Streaming: Yes, PocketCloud can function as a stationary NAS connected via Ethernet or WiFi. It supports TV devices, allowing you to stream videos and movies over your local network (LAN). Let us know if you need more details! 😊

Hi Michael, you can expand your storage by connecting an external drive via the USB-A port. However, the external hard disk function is primarily limited to file viewing and backup. The PocketCloud USB-A interface provides 5V/1.2A, which is sufficient for most 2.5 HDDs. However, due to power limitations, it typically supports only one hard disk at a time. If you need to connect multiple devices, please consider using a USB hub with an independent power supply.

Hi Anton, PocketCloud supports backups via SMB/WebDAV, allowing: ● Backup from a home NAS to PocketCloud ● Backup from PocketCloud to a home NAS Backups can be performed manually or on a scheduled basis.
